Anti-corruption environment and legal framework in Slovenia

Slovenia, as a developing democracy, is actively working to create an anti-corruption environment, which has become an important aspect of its legal system. In recent years, the government has introduced a number of laws and initiatives aimed at combating corruption and increasing transparency in public institutions. The main legal framework for anti-corruption activities is defined by the Corruption Prevention Act, which establishes clear rules for public servants and regulates their interactions with the private sector.

A key element of anti-corruption practice in Slovenia is protecting the confidentiality of lawyers' meetings. According to international standards and national legislation, lawyers have the right to protect their clients, which includes the obligation to maintain confidentiality of communications. This creates a unique situation in which lawyers must balance the need to protect their clients' interests with the requirements of anti-corruption legislation. Thus, the anti-corruption environment in Slovenia not only shapes the legal framework but also influences the practice of law, requiring a high degree of professionalism and ethical responsibility from lawyers.



Organizing confidential meetings: protection and oversight mechanisms

A crucial aspect of anti-corruption support for confidential legal meetings in Slovenia is the establishment of protection and oversight mechanisms that ensure information security and client trust. To this end, lawyers must use specialized encryption technologies to ensure that conversations and documents remain inaccessible to third parties.

Additionally, it's worth paying attention to the physical security of meeting locations. Using specially equipped rooms protected from eavesdropping and video surveillance helps minimize the risk of information leakage. Lawyers can also employ anonymization techniques, such as avoiding mentioning clients' names in documentation, which further reduces the likelihood of identifying the parties.

Equally important is compliance with legal norms and standards governing the legal profession. Slovenia has clear rules regarding the storage and processing of confidential information, allowing lawyers to act within the law and protect their clients' interests. The implementation of internal control systems and regular audits help maintain a high level of trust in the legal profession and protect against potential abuse.



The Impact of Anti-Corruption Measures on Advocacy and Client Rights

Anti-corruption measures being implemented in Slovenian legal practice have a significant impact on both lawyers themselves and their clients. On the one hand, these measures promote transparency and trust in legal services, which in turn strengthens the legal profession's reputation as an important element of the legal system. On the other hand, they can create additional barriers and restrictions for lawyers, sometimes leading to difficulties in fulfilling their professional duties.

Maintaining client confidentiality is an important aspect, especially in a climate of heightened scrutiny. Lawyers must balance compliance with anti-corruption requirements with protecting their clients' rights. For example, the requirement to document all aspects of client interactions may conflict with the principle of confidentiality, raising concerns about information leakage.

Furthermore, clients aware of new anti-corruption initiatives may be wary, fearing that their data will be misused. This underscores the importance of open dialogue between lawyers and clients, which will help minimize misunderstandings and build trust. Ultimately, the successful implementation of anti-corruption measures requires lawyers not only legal knowledge but also flexibility in their approaches to interacting with clients, which is a key factor in their professional work.
